Shane Hughes
b2e8360ad3 Bug 1755570 - Add download deleted state to UI. r=Gijs
Add a new property to downloads such that downloaded files deleted from within
Firefox (currently just by the context menu item) are marked "File deleted"
instead of "File moved or missing" (this adds a new translation). Also refactor
downloadsCmd_deleteFile and downloadsCmd_cancel to clean up some related issues.
Add a new download history metadata property so that Firefox can persist this
"File deleted" state between sessions.

This should resolve bug 1755570 as well as bug 1755728. Bug 1755729 is a
separate issue, more like an enhancement, because missing/moved downloads have
never allowed resume/retry. They couldn't be resumed as they were stopped, not
paused. They could conceivably be retried but this would be adding a whole lot
of new core download logic, since the target and saver are in a very different
state for a stopped download with a deleted file than what they'd be if the
download was merely canceled.

So, this patch won't give the user an opportunity to resume/retry deleted
downloads. Previously we had a problem where we made it look like you could
retry a download if you used the "delete file" command while the download was in
progress. This patch will make sure that using the "delete file" command
actually finalizes the download. So it will just fix the immediate problem where
some menuitems and buttons simply don't work in edge cases. A later patch can
implement a new affordance that will allow "retrying" downloads that were
already downloaded/interrupted and deleted, whether from within Firefox or not.

Gijs Kruitbosch
493547f63d Bug 1732129 - don't allow customize mode to permanently break the downloads button in a window, r=mhowell
Both for minimized windows and if there is no anchor, we bail out from showing the panel.
However, only one of those cases currently resets the internal state flag to 'hidden'.
This patch ensures both cases do so, and for good measure ensures that if openPopup
throws (which apparently it can?) we also reset the state in that case, rather than
leaving ourselves with a permanently broken state.

Shane Hughes
f003281461 Bug 1723712 - Disable downloads context menu items when inapplicable. r=Gijs
The "Go To Download Page" menuitem in the downloads panel context menu
currently is always visible, even if the download is missing referrer
info. A download source should ideally always have referrer info,
but it's worth having a fallback so user doesn't see failures.
This patch also adds hiding for the "Copy Location" menuitem in the
unlikely event that a download is lacking a source or the source is
somehow lacking a URL. It implements a test to confirm hiding works.
I checked other downloads panel context menu tests to make sure they
aren't broken by the menuitems potentially being hidden.
This shouldn't close Bug 1723712 since we should ensure all downloads
have referrer info. This is just a stopgap in the meantime.
